Reliefs, Texture Cavities & Rounding

Voxels are blocks, but your prints don't have to be boring. Cubie offers three tools for surface detailing.

Reliefs

A relief modifies the geometry of a single voxel face — cutting into or extruding from the surface.

Relief Types

Cubie ships a growing set of relief shapes, including:

  1. Spike — pyramid point. For teeth, spikes, fur texture.
  2. Square — square protrusion. For mechanical details, panels.
  3. Dome — rounded cap. For eyes, rivets, buttons.
  4. Bevel — angled cut. For smoothing edges, chamfers.
  5. Cone, Cylinder, Stud, Hair, Diagonal — extra textures and protrusions.
  6. Happy, Cat, Dog, Robot, Standard — decorative face stamps.
  7. Loop — a strap loop (lug) for attaching bands or keychains.

How to Apply

  1. In Assembly mode, select a part.
  2. Open the Appearance panel — it contains Relief, Cavity and Edge Round sections.
  3. Select the relief type and click on voxel faces to apply.

Spike relief turns each face into a sharp pyramid — great for spiky or textured surfaces.

Bevel relief adds chamfered edges to each voxel face, giving the model a paneled, mechanical look.

You can apply relief to specific faces — here Spike is used only on the top row of voxels.

Note: The InspectPanel shows joint safety warnings (safe/risky/danger) if a relief may affect joint function.

Texture Cavities

Creates a hollow shell with a textured pattern inside. Saves material and adds a unique look.

Pattern Types

  1. Gyroid — gyroid pattern (popular in 3D printing).
  2. Cellular — cellular structure.
  3. Diagonal — diagonal lines.
  4. Circles — circular cutouts.
  5. Logo — emboss a logo or symbol.
  6. Inset — inset pattern.

How to Apply

  1. In Assembly mode, select a part.
  2. In the Appearance panel, choose a pattern from the Cavity section.
  3. The cavity is applied to the selected part — material is removed, creating a lightweight shell.

Gyroid cavity creates an organic lattice structure — popular in 3D printing for its strength-to-weight ratio.

Edge Rounding (Round & Chamfer)

Smooths voxel edges, reducing the characteristic "blocky" look. Choose Round for soft curves or Chamfer for a flat 45° cut.

How to Apply

  1. In Assembly mode, select a part.
  2. In the Appearance panel, select Round or Chamfer from the Edge Round section.
  3. Click faces or rows to select areas for rounding. Selected areas are highlighted.
  4. Press Done to apply.

In Round mode, the part becomes semi-transparent showing the voxel grid. Click faces to select them for rounding.

A full row of faces selected (highlighted in cyan). You can select individual faces or entire rows.
